Size and Weight Comparison The size of a lens is a crucial factor to consider when comparing two lenses. Fujifilm XF 30mm F2.8 Macro is the longer of the two lenses at 79mm. The Fujifilm 23mm F2 WR with a length of 52mm, is 27mm shorter. On the other hand, there is no difference between the max diameters of these lenses, both coming at 60mm.

Comparison image of the Fujifilm XF 30mm F2.8 Macro and the Fujifilm 23mm F2 WR Size and Weight The weight of a lens is equally significant as its external dimensions, particularly if you intend to handhold your camera and lens combination for extended periods. Fujifilm 23mm F2 WR weighs 180g, 7% (15g) lighter than the Fujifilm XF 30mm F2.8 Macro's weight of 195g.
Filter Threads
Both the Fujifilm XF 30mm F2.8 Macro and the Fujifilm 23mm F2 WR have the same Filter thread size of 43mm .

Lens Mounts
Both the Fujifilm XF 30mm F2.8 Macro and the Fujifilm 23mm F2 WR has the same Fujifilm X lens mount . Some of the latest released cameras that are compatible with the Fujifilm X lenses are Fujifilm X-T30 III , Fujifilm X-E5 and Fujifilm X-M5 .
Focal Range
Fujifilm XF 30mm F2.8 Macro is a prime lens with fixed focal lenght of 30mm which has an effective (full-frame 35mm equivalent) focal range of
45mm when used on a APS-C / DX format camera. When it is mounted on an APS-C sensor camera with 1.5x crop, it provides a 35mm (FF) equivalent of
45mm .
On the other hand, the Fujifilm 23mm F2 WR is a prime lens with fixed focal lenght of 23mm which has an effective (full-frame 35mm equivalent) focal range of 34.5mm when used on a APS-C / DX format camera.
